Intelligent anti-theft lock with magnetoelectric control device
The invention provides an intelligent anti-theft lock with a magnetoelectric control device, and relates to the technical field of electric vehicles. The intelligent anti-theft lock with the magnetoelectric control device comprises a lock head, a disc and a flexible steel cable, an NFC chip is arranged on one side face of the disc, and an electromagnetic coil is arranged on the other side face of the disc; the flexible steel cable is composed of an outer sleeve, a first clamping head, a second clamping head, an alarm head steel wire layer, a positive wire and a negative wire core, and the negative wire core is located on the inner side of a circle of positive wire. The steel wire layer is used in the flexible steel cable to protect the positive wire and the negative wire, the positive wire and the negative wire are connected when the flexible steel cable is violently sheared off, the buzzer is powered on to give an alarm, unlocking is performed through the dual effects of the NFC chip and the electromagnetic coil, the NFC chip and the NFC module complete recognition only when the magnetoelectric sensor detects that the movement speed of the electromagnetic coil is the same as the preset speed, and unlocking is completed. And the brake releases braking, and the motor works, so that the sliding frame pulls the magnetic block to be separated from the hemispherical magnetic head, and then unlocking is completed.
